According to Tycsports, Spain defeated France 2-0 to advance to the 2026 FIFA World Cup final, and Yamal looked ahead to the final on social media after the match.

Spain demonstrated their strength as title contenders, comfortably beating France 2-0 to reach the 2026 FIFA World Cup final. After the match, Yamal looked ahead to the final showdown on social media. The match was played in Dallas, where Yamal played a key role in Spain's opening goal, drawing a foul that was correctly awarded as a penalty, which Oyarzabal converted to make it 1-0.

Although Yamal did not give interviews on the field or in the mixed zone, the right winger celebrated the team's advancement to the final on social media. He posted photos of himself during the match and with his family, and in the caption, he looked ahead to the final on Sunday, July 19, local time.
"New York, here we come," Yamal wrote, in a clear reference to a Bad Bunny song. The song is the opening track on the album "Un Verano Sin Ti" and refers to the American city of New York in a Puerto Rican accent.

Yamal will strive to make history this Sunday. Not only does he have the opportunity to win the FIFA World Cup in his first appearance, but he will also have just turned 19 by then. For a young player, this would be a dream start to his career. He had previously won the European Championship with the team at 17, playing a major role in the tournament and scoring in key matches, including the semi-final against France.
